Product Overview

Category

The P6SMB510AHE3/52 belongs to the category of transient voltage suppressor (TVS) diodes.

Use

It is used to protect sensitive electronic components from voltage transients induced by lightning, inductive load switching, and electrostatic discharge.

Characteristics

  • Fast response time
  • Low clamping voltage
  • High surge current capability

Package

The P6SMB510AHE3/52 is available in a DO-214AA (SMB) package.

Essence

The essence of this product lies in its ability to provide reliable overvoltage protection for electronic circuits.

Packaging/Quantity

The P6SMB510AHE3/52 is typically packaged in reels with quantities varying based on customer requirements.

Specifications

  • Standoff Voltage: 459V
  • Breakdown Voltage: 510V
  • Maximum Clamping Voltage: 826V
  • Peak Pulse Current: 43.5A
  • Operating Temperature Range: -55°C to 150°C

Working Principles

When a voltage transient occurs, the P6SMB510AHE3/52 conducts and clamps the transient voltage to a safe level, protecting the downstream circuitry.
